AIB Insights is the Academy of International Business official publication that provides an outlet for short (around 2500 words), interesting, topical, current and thought-provoking articles. Articles can discuss theoretical, empirical, practical, or pedagogical issues affecting the international business community of researchers, practitioners, policy makers, and educators. The publication seeks articles that have an international business and cross-disciplinary orientation with IB researchers and faculty as the intended primary audience. AIB Insights is published four times a year. For additional information, please see the AIB Insights Editorial Policy.
 
AIB InsightsVolume 13 Issue 3 (2013)

Table of Contents – Volume 13 Issue 3 (2013)

A special issue dedicated to the 2013 Buckley and Casson AIB Dissertation Award, recognizing the history of the award and drawing attention to the innovative dissertation research of this year’s award finalists.
